CBAT "Transient Object Followup Reports"

TCP J06101722-0323114

TCP J06101722-0323114   2011 03 05.7933*  06 10 17.22 -03 23 11.4  17.2 R             Ori       9 2



2011 03 07.7559

R = 17.5 +/- 0.1 J. Skvarc, 0.60-m f/3.3 telescope at Crni Vrh TCP J06101722-0323114 was found on four 40s unfiltered CCD images taken during 2011 Mar. 5.793-5.820UT in the course of the PIKA project at the Crni Vrh Observatory, using the 0.60-m f/3.3 Cichocki robotic telescope. During the Mar. 5.793-5.820UT time span (¨40 min), the object show about 0.3 magnitude oscillations. Observer: J. Skvarc. 2011 03 08.7745

R = 17.6 +/- 0.1; B = 17.5 +/- 0.1 J. Skvarc, 0.60-m f/3.3 telescope at Crni Vrh using R2 and B2 magnitudes from the USNO B1.0 catalogue.




2011 03 09.12

Ran two-hour time series with 60-sec and 120-sec images. Object detected at position end figures 17.21, 11.1 (UCAC3). Magnitude 17.6U +/- 0.15, with no definite trend in noisy data.

2011 03 09.204

This unknown transient was measured at mag 17.53 +/- 0.23 C; 17.54 +/- 0.22 R; 17.61 +/- 0.31 B using clear, red and blue filters and 30, 15 and 15 min exposures, respectively. Astrometry: RA 06 10 17.24 Dec -03 23 11.4 These data were collected remotely using a 51 cm RCOS and STL11K camera at New Mexico Skies, Mayhill, New Mexico by Joseph Brimacombe, Coral Towers Observatory, Cairns, Australia.
